Acrilic On Canvas, according to DoReSol

Acrilic On Canvas sounds like a canvas where Renato Russo painted with rock ink and nostalgia. It's not a song that moves in a straight line: the opening riff repeats with subtle variations, as if time itself were stretching and shrinking at will. There's a hint of Smiths in the vocal delivery, but with the raspy voice Renato used to tell stories that feel like they're pulled from a forgotten notebook. The lyrics don't explain; they only leave clues: short phrases that clash with one another, as if the narrator were searching for something that no longer exists.The song was recorded during a complicated time for the band.

Dois, the album where it appears, was released in 1986 and was Legião Urbana's second studio record. They weren't trying to sound like anyone else: they wanted every note to belong to them, even if that meant working with borrowed equipment and tight schedules. Renato composed the music in an environment where pressure to achieve commercial success wasn't the priority. In fact, years later, in 1994, he made it clear that they didn't care about chart positions: their goal was to reach people's hearts without intermediaries. The song lasts 4:40, but within that time, there are more layers than it seems at first glance.
